Playmaker Capital Final Base Shelf Prospectus
Goodmans LLP acted for Playmaker Capital Inc. (TSX-V: PMKR) (“Playmaker”) in connection with the filing of its final short form base shelf prospectus on April 21, 2022.
The base shelf prospectus will be valid for a 25-month period, during which time Playmaker may issue common shares, preferred shares, units, debt securities, subscription receipts and warrants (the “Securities”) in amounts, at prices and on terms based on market conditions at the time of sale and set forth in an accompanying prospectus supplement (“Prospectus Supplement”), for an aggregate offering amount of up to CAD$75,000,000.
